Thanks to everyone for your good wishes. I will post pics soon, but I am v. tired, having got up at 4:15 am (and not sleeping v well as I knew I was getting up so early).
In answer to your questions, winterwhite: You generally get cat food (Royal Canin wet & dry usually) as prizes, though shows do vary and some are more generous than others, some offer cat toys, trophies, crystal, etc. The prizes are usually for Best in Show level. Some special classes sometimes have cash prizes.
Yes - there is a cat equivalent of crufts, it is called the Supreme cat show and takes place each November in the NEC. My Lula went to the last one and came first in her breed class and 3rd in a Special Kitten Class (so won £20).
I have never seen any ... erm ... cattiness between exhibitors at cat shows (not saying it doesn't happen though!). So no tactics such as those you describe! In fact, I have only ever come across really nice people at the shows I've been to0 -

Photos are being uploaded to Photobucket as we speak...
But if you look at the GCCF website: http://www.gccfcats.org/showsnew.html
You can see the list of shows. Not sure how far you want to travel, but there is one in Weston Super Mare soon, a couple coming up in Reading and in early March there is one in Southampton - the Wessex cat club.
Usually, unless they are specific breed shows (e.g. Bengal & Ocicat Cat Club Show), they will have many different breeds there, but you can see exactly what breeds are to be shown by clicking on the "Schedule" link under the name of the show on the page I copied above.0
